Hi, I am running WIndows NT4 Server and I have a tape drive connected to a PCI SCSI controller. If I go into Devices in control panel I can see the device listed as INI910 and it is set to "Automatic" but it does not show the device as "Started". If I try and Start the device manually I get the message "Could not start the INI910U service on <servername> Error 0055. The specified network resource or device is no longer available". The server has been rebooted but this makes no difference. Should I try installing the device driver again for the SCSI controller or remove it from the SCSI Devices list in control panel and then add it again. Any thoughts? Thanks Glenn

To start, has it ever worked?

When you boot up do you see the scsi card self announce and does it list the tape drive? What id is the tape drive at?

I have always used the 4mmdat driver. What tape drive is this and is this ini910 the correct device driver?

How is the tape drive terminated? Active terminator or are you using the tape drive for termination.
